What is an Apprenticeship?

An apprenticeship is your path to a paid job where you can earn a wage whilst you’re training, giving you invaluable industry experience. 

You will get hands-on experience in a sector you choose with a paid employment placement. You will be entitled to employee benefits such as holiday leave.  

Who is an Apprenticeship for?

Apprenticeships offer a paid work opportunity for individuals who are: 

  • Early in their career 
  • Seeking to upskill within their current job 
  • Exploring a career change. 

There are different levels of Apprenticeship schemes to suit your needs, meaning whatever your goals, we have an Apprenticeship that is right for you.
